Description
The Nikolaevsky Bridge is actually a group of railway bridges that link the Central and Nevsky districts of Saint Petersburg. First built in 1840-1850 with innovative American construction technology, it was soon dubbed “The American Bridge.” A comprehensive renovation of the bridges took just over 3 years to complete.
